AI Summary

This bill aims to improve financial literacy education in Massachusetts schools. It requires school districts, charter schools, and other educational institutions to incorporate financial literacy standards into existing curriculum, covering topics such as loans, interest, credit card debt, home ownership, saving and investing, banking, taxes, and financial decision-making. The bill also authorizes the state Department of Education to seek funding, including from the Economic Empowerment Trust Fund, to implement these financial literacy education requirements.
